      Research is “creative and systematic work undertaken to increase the stock of knowledge, including knowledge of humans, culture and society, and the use of this stock of knowledge to devise new applications.”[1] or in other hand Research is a process of steps used to collect and analyze information to increase our understanding of a topic or issue. At a general level, research consists of three steps: 1. Pose a question. 2. Collect data to answer the question. 3. Present an answer to the question. This should be a familiar process. You engage in solving problems every day and you start with a question, collect some information, and then form an answer Research is important for three reasons.1. Research adds to our knowledge: Adding to knowledge means that educators undertake research to contribute to existing information about issues 2.Research improves practice: Research is also important because it suggests improvements for practice. Armed with research results, teachers and other educators become more effective professionals. 3. Research informs policy debates: research also provides information to policy makers when they research and debate educational topics.[2]
      A research project may also be an expansion on past work in the field. Research projects can be used to develop further knowledge on a topic, or in the example of a school research project, they can be used to further a student’s research prowess to prepare them for future jobs or reports. To test the validity of instruments, procedures, or experiments, research may replicate elements of prior projects or the project as a whole. The primary purposes of basic research (as opposed to applied research) are documentation, discovery, interpretation, or the research and development (R&D) of methods and systems for the advancement of human knowledge. Approaches to research depend on epistemologies, which vary considerably both within and between humanities and sciences. There are several forms of research: scientific, humanities, artistic, economic, social, business, marketing, practitioner research, life, technological, etc. The scientific study of research practices is known as meta-research.

      Scientific research is the systematic investigation of scientific theories and hypotheses.

      Scientists use the scientific method, a process that helps construct an accurate depiction of our universe and its processes, in order to answer whatever question they may have!

      What this means is, researchers, observe the world around them, formulate potential explanations for the phenomena they observe, test their hypotheses out with experiments, and analyze their results to see if they were right or wrong.

      The key thing about the scientific method is that it carries no prejudice, meaning you don’t even have to believe whatever it is the researcher wrote or said! Using the scientific method, you can repeat the experiment to find out for yourself whether or not the other researcher’s assertions are true. This is a key factor that separates science from dogma!

      The other important part of scientific research is that a hypothesis must be falsifiable. A falsifiable hypothesis or theory is one where an experiment or another discovery can prove it to be wrong, untrue, and false. This is another critical factor that separates science from the world of religion, astrology, and pseudoscience.
